- The distance between Cold Lake, Ab, Canada and Lubbock, Texas, Usa is approximately 2,402 km or 1,493 mi.
- To reach Cold Lake, Ab in this distance one would set out from Lubbock, Texas bearing 346.5°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Cold Lake, Ab bearing 340.6° or NNW .
- Cold Lake, Ab has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Lubbock, Texas has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Cold Lake, Ab is in or near the boreal moist forest biome whereas Lubbock, Texas is in or near the warm temperate dry forest biome.
- The average temperature is 14.2 °C (25.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11.6 °C (20.9°F) more in Cold Lake, Ab.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 41.3 mm (1.6 in) less which is equivalent to 41.3 l/m² (1.01 US gal/ft²) or 413,000 l/ha (44,152 US gal/ac) less. About 1 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.7° lower in Cold Lake, Ab than in Lubbock, Texas.
